例如对大规模数组做数值计算时,可将其划分为若干子区间,每个worker负责一个区间 使用 sync.WaitGroup 或 errgroup.Group 协调多个并行任务的完成 注意数据竞争问题,避免共享变量的频繁读写,优先采用无锁设计或局部变量累积再合并 减少内存分配与GC压力 CPU密集型任务常伴随高频计算和临时对象生成,容易触发GC停顿。
文件监听可用fsnotify库实时捕获新增行 提供HTTP端点接收JSON格式日志:http.HandleFunc("/log", handleLog) 每个采集源单独起goroutine运行,解析后发送至logChan 3. 处理流水线:可扩展的中间件链 将解析、过滤、转换等操作拆分为独立函数,便于组合和复用。
其核心机制是基于字符计数。
brew install protobuf 验证版本: protoc --version Delve 调试器(dlv):Go 的调试工具。
本文提供了一种基于 np.divide 函数的解决方案,该方案在保证性能的同时,有效地避免了警告的产生。
通过遵循这些原则,你可以避免在Go语言中因零大小类型特性而产生的混淆,并确保你的代码行为符合预期。
它能够处理任意大小的数据流,避免内存溢出,并简化代码逻辑。
或者,一个对象释放了内存,另一个对象却仍然持有一个指向已释放内存的“悬空指针”(dangling pointer),任何对这个悬空指针的访问都可能导致未定义行为。
substr($str, $start, $length):截取子字符串,比如提取文件扩展名或截断过长内容。
例如,你可以加载一个JPEG图像,对其进行处理,然后保存为PNG。
频繁有序删除应考虑链表等其他数据结构。
记住配置 .devcontainer/devcontainer.json 文件并验证 PHP 版本,以确保一切正常运行。
检查是否为空:empty() 过滤字符串:filter_input() 或 htmlspecialchars() 防止XSS 验证邮箱:filter_var($email, FILTER_VALIDATE_EMAIL) 示例: 表单大师AI 一款基于自然语言处理技术的智能在线表单创建工具,可以帮助用户快速、高效地生成各类专业表单。
在继承关系中,protected的意义是“对子类开放,对外界隐藏”。
解决方案:使用泛型 Property 类 为了解决这个问题,我们可以创建一个泛型的 Property 类,它是 property 的子类,并且可以携带类型信息。
但遗憾的是,C#编译器通常不会自动进行尾递归优化。
即使数据在内部存在,写入器也会选择性地忽略这些与打印布局相关的元素,以生成标准的、适用于网页浏览的HTML。
环境变量则允许我们构建一个“通用”的应用程序包,然后通过外部的环境变量来“配置”它,告诉它“你现在运行在开发环境,请使用这个数据库”。
用户输入: 监听键盘事件,将输入的数字字符收集到一个字符串中。
共享数据指针:指向实际的数据存储区域。
本文链接:http://www.theyalibrarian.com/42672_7131ba.html